Transaction bc77eda80b6d62f1b27fe0b3c64db1535fcf7f17f1ef905174d794d3f120fd96

200 Input
1 Outputs
  • bc77eda80b6d62f1b27fe0b3c64db1535fcf7f17f1ef905174d794d3f120fd96:0
  • value  232486661
    address  3MUCkwQzmZeBf5R7r4jDgmQDGqNvppsXWW